Swan Medical Group is seeking a Salaried GP on a part-time basis to join Swan Surgery in Petersfield and contribute to ongoing patient care across multiple sites in Hampshire.

The role involves managing an established patient list, working with a supportive team including clinical pharmacists, physiotherapists, and frailty services, and delivering high-quality care within a busy practice.

The post is permanent with a part-time pattern.
